About Goldyn
The surname Goldyn is of English origin and is derived from the Middle English word "gold," meaning gold. It is a descriptive surname given to someone with golden hair or a golden complexion. The name may have also been used as a nickname for someone who had a rich or prosperous nature. Overall, the surname Goldyn signifies a connection to the precious metal gold and its associated qualities.
